To hear more, visit www.mendelspod.com Today, we feature a new DNA synthesis company out of Sweden that is making a name with long, single-stranded DNA at scale. How long? Over 10,000 bases. Why single-stranded vs. genes? And what is meant by scale?According to Cosimo Ducani, CEO and co-founder of Moligo Technologies, the business of making DNA is just getting started.  So much for thinking it was a mature business in the early 2000s when Integrated DNA Technologies (IDT) dominated the market.
